How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 34787?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 34787 Studio Apartments | $1,271 | $875 | $1,724 |
| 34787 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,764 | $975 | $3,847 |
| 34787 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,214 | $1,150 | $5,622 |
| 34787 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,733 | $1,400 | $6,624 |
| 34787 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,673 | $1,650 | $11,264 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 34787 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 34787?
There are currently 23 Studio Apartments in 34787 with rent ranges from $875 to $1,724 with an average price of $1,271.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 34787 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 34787 ranges from $975 to $3,847 with an average monthly rent of $1,764.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 34787 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 34787 range from $1,150 to $5,622.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,214.
How expensive are 34787 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 73 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 34787 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,400 to $6,624 - averaging $2,733 for the location.
